☕ Java Programming Language
Learn Java Programming from beginner to advanced level. Java tutorials, examples, interview questions aur career guide – sab kuch ek hi jagah InfoSaar par.
🚀 Start Learning Java
☕ Java Programming Language – Tutorials & Career
InfoSaar par Java Programming Language se related tutorials, concepts, interview questions aur career guides regularly update kiye jaate hain.
Java Full Course – Beginner to Advanced (Day by Day)
Yeh Java Full Course specially beginners ke liye design kiya gaya hai. Is course ko day-by-day topics me divide kiya gaya hai taaki koi bhi student ya fresher asaani se Java programming seekh sake.
📅 Day 1: Introduction to Java
📅 Day 2: Java Installation & First Program
📅 Day 3: Data Types & Variables
- Primitive Data Types
- Non-Primitive Data Types
- Variables & Constants
- Type Casting
📅 Day 4: Operators in Java
- Arithmetic Operators
- Relational Operators
- Logical Operators
- Assignment Operators
- Unary Operators
📅 Day 5: Control Statements
- if, if-else
- Nested if
- switch statement
- Real-life examples
📅 Day 6: Looping Statements
- for loop
- while loop
- do-while loop
- break & continue
📅 Day 7: Arrays
- Single Dimensional Array
- Multi Dimensional Array
- Array Initialization
- Array Programs
📅 Day 8: String in Java
- String Class
- String Methods
- StringBuffer
- StringBuilder
📅 Day 9: Methods & Functions
- What is Method?
- Method Declaration
- Method Overloading
- Recursion
📅 Day 10: Object Oriented Programming (OOPs)
- Class & Object
- Constructor
- this keyword
- static keyword
📅 Day 11: Inheritance
- Single Inheritance
- Multilevel Inheritance
- Hierarchical Inheritance
- super keyword
📅 Day 12: Polymorphism
- Method Overloading
- Method Overriding
- Runtime Polymorphism
📅 Day 13: Abstraction
- Abstract Class
- Abstract Method
- Difference between Abstract Class & Interface
📅 Day 14: Interface
- What is Interface?
- Multiple Inheritance
- Interface Implementation
📅 Day 15: Encapsulation
- Encapsulation Concept
- Getters & Setters
- Access Modifiers
📅 Day 16: Exception Handling
- Types of Exceptions
- try-catch
- finally block
- throw & throws
📅 Day 17: File Handling
- File Class
- FileReader & FileWriter
- BufferedReader
📅 Day 18: Multithreading
- Thread Class
- Runnable Interface
- Thread Lifecycle
📅 Day 19: Collections Framework
- ArrayList
- LinkedList
- HashSet
- HashMap
📅 Day 20: Java 8 Features
- Lambda Expressions
- Stream API
- Functional Interface
📅 Day 21: JDBC (Database Connectivity)
- JDBC Architecture
- Connecting Java with MySQL
- CRUD Operations
📅 Day 22: Java Project Ideas
- Student Management System
- Bank Management System
- Library Management System
🎯 Course Outcome
- Strong Java Fundamentals
- OOPs Concept Clear
- Interview Ready
- Project Development Skills
Tip: Har day ke topic ke saath practice programs zaroor karein.
0 टिप्पणियाँ